How Jack’s Down's Syndrome hasn’t held him back at M&B
At Mitchells and Butlers (M&B) we provide opportunities for anyone who is willing to work hard, have fun, and show their passion. We embrace the individuality of our people, because its the rich diversity within our teams that makes M&B strong.
Jack has been with M&B for almost 6 years and has made a real impact working in our team. He has Down's Syndrome, which is a common chromosomal condition that can cause different levels of learning disabilities, but this doesn’t hold him back and Jack’s since become an invaluable member of our family. Read his story here:
‘I love seeing my friends at work and I like the routine’
When we asked Jack why he chose to join M&B, and what he enjoys most about his job, he told us that it all comes down to the people who he works with and knowing that his day has structure. Following in his Auntie’s footsteps, he wanted the chance to gain some work experience and learn some life skills and now he loves the routine of coming to work and seeing his friends.
Making friends with your teammates at M&B is common because we try to encourage a friendly and buzzing atmosphere, which has led to a sense of camaraderie that is unrivalled in any other industry.
What it’s like to work at M&B with a disability
We asked Jack why he thought M&B is a great place for people with a disability to work. He said that we have ‘a nice, friendly environment, with supportive team members where I can have a good time.’ This is great to hear, and exactly the culture we strive to promote.
Tom, who works as a Team Leader at the Anderton Arms, also spoke to us recently about his career journey and working at M&B with a disability. He has Asperger’s syndrome and moderate learning disabilities, which means it takes him slightly longer to process things. But just like Jack, this hasn’t stopped his ambition to have a successful career. Our Apprenticeship programme, alongside his own dedication and hard work, helped Tom to build confidence and drive his kitchen career forward.
Continuous support from the team and managers
Jack told us that his team and managers give him continuous support at work, which has really helped him progress. ‘They understand my need for routine and working with the same person. They also know I need help sometimes and they make sure I'm safe.’
We see our people at their best because we promote a secure and positive work culture. It may sound cliché, but our teams really are like a family at M&B. We go through so much together on busy shifts, so we’ll always look out for each other.
We also asked Jack if he would recommend a job at M&B to someone with a disability. He said, ‘I would recommend M&B as I have worked there for nearly 6 years and I have learned a lot and had a lot of support.’ We love to help all of our team members with their learning and development, and showing support is a trait that comes naturally at M&B.
